Small Timber Tract with Ridge Travel Corridor
0 W. Maple St. Holcomb, IL 61043
Description
This 5-acre tract sits on the north side of Holcomb with access off Maple Street and a spot to pull off and park safely out of the road. A short lane takes you through the timber and into the property, which is made up mostly of mixed timber and light cover. It is a simple piece of ground that fits someone looking for a small place to hunt, walk, or just get out of town for a bit. There is clear wildlife sign moving along the ridge as deer travel between the surrounding timber and ag fields. With some light cleanup, a few areas could be opened up to create more usable space or simple trails to make getting around easier. It is not a polished property, but it has potential for the right person who wants a low-maintenance spot to make their own over time. The location is convenient, with a quick drive down the back roads to several local burger and beer joints in the area. There is also easy access to I-39, I-90, and I-88, making it simple to get here from just about any direction.
